Boys’ Love publisher Publang announced the license acquisition of five new manhwa and Korean novel titles for English release during its industry panel at Anime NYC 2026, including The Hunter’s Gonna Lay Low and Define the Relationship
The three manhwa series will be published in print by Publang, while the two novels will receive digital serialization in English.

PASSION

Original Story: YUUJI
Art: GangJak
Adaptation: Hound
The series is also available in English digitally on Tappytoon. Publang will release the manhwa uncensored in English print.
Synopsis (via Tappytoon):
Jeong Taeui has always lived in the shadow of his genius twin brother, but he’s never been unhappy with his ordinary life. When his uncle shows up at his doorstep with a dangerous job offer disguised as a once-in-a-lifetime opportunity, Taeui is skeptical, but he reluctantly agrees to work as an agent for half a year. Despite his initial qualms, he quickly adjusts to his new environment using his outgoing, positive personality. But from the moment Taeui meets Ilay Riegrow, an agent from another branch, his peaceful life slowly starts to change. Everyone says Ilay is a sadistic psychopath who should be avoided at all costs, but Taeui knows there’s more to him than meets the eye. But getting to know Ilay is like playing with fire, and Taeui isn’t sure if he’s ready to get burned.
The Hunter’s Gonna Lay Low (Manhwa & Novel)


Original Story: 103
Art: ligong, Aurora STUDIO
Adaptation: MAGMA
The original novel series will be serialized digitally first on Publang’s website.
The manhwa series is also available in English digitally on Manta.
Synopsis (via Manta):
Life’s never quiet when you’ve got S-Rank Rizz.
Former S-Rank Hunter Uijae, a.k.a. J, saved humanity from eldritch horrors emerging from dimensional rifts, only to time-leap 8 years into a future where he’s presumed dead. Now a manager at a hangover soup joint, all J wants is a quiet life. But between selling off the relics of his past and catching the obsessive attention of Korea’s #1 Hunter Sayoung, peace isn’t on the menu!
Define the Relationship

Original Story: Flona
Art: Chada
The manhwa series is also available in English digitally on Lezhin Comics.
Synopsis (via Lezhin Comics):
Alphas want for Omegas, and Omegas want Alphas. That’s the way of the world, but Karlyle isn’t your typical Alpha. He doesn’t go after every Omega he sees—well, let’s say that things are complicated. Karlyle feels no need to change, until Ash, an Alpha, comes into Karlyle’s life just like that, and Karlyle finds himself thinking about Ash more and more. More than friends, but not quite lovers—how can we define this relationship?
Healer (Novel)

Story: Mechanist
The Healer novel will be published digitally in English on Publang’s website. The manhwa adaptation is available to read in English digitally on Tapas.
Synopsis (via Tapas Media):
Yoon Dansae is a “healer” whose addictive voice heals souls but also drives people mad. Jang Sejin, who also loves to sing, grows resentful when his brother favors Dansae over him. Jang Kiha, seeking a true healer, mistakenly kidnaps Sejin instead of Dansae. Out of spite, Sejin betrays his friend, and both are turned into castratos, forced to sing for the elite. As Sejin’s mental health crumbles, he’s drawn to Cha Leesuk, a client who desires only Dansae’s voice. But will he ever notice Sejin?
